Thinking about moving to the Dallas-Fort Worth (DFW) area? You're not alone! North Dallas is booming, and the demand for homes in its various suburbs is higher than ever. To help you navigate the landscape, we've broken down the top North Dallas suburbs based on what real people—homebuyers and renters just like you—are asking for.


This isn't your standard list based on dry statistics; this ranking is all about market demand, giving you a real-world look at where the action is! We'll start with areas offering great value and work our way up to the premium, high-demand destinations.


🏡 C Tier: Great Value and Established Charm (High Affordability)


These are fantastic, established communities that offer some of the best affordability in the region.


  • Garland: A large, established city known for housing at excellent prices (median around $313K). Its proximity to Lake Ray Hubbard offers a great lake life, plus it has a strong manufacturing base.
  • Mesquite: One of the most affordable large cities (median around $293K). It boasts a classic suburban feel and is famously nicknamed the "Rodeo Capital of Texas" for its long-running Mesquite Championship Rodeo.
  • Lewisville: A boater’s and fisherman's dream on Lewisville Lake. The walkable, revitalized Old Town district is a huge draw, and it’s one of the few North Dallas suburbs with DCTA rail access to Dallas.
  • Irving: Offers a strategically central location, just 20 minutes from both Downtown Dallas and the airport. It is home to Las Colinas, a beautiful master-planned area often called the "Venice of Texas."




📈 B Tier: Growing Value and Excellent Amenities


These suburbs hit the perfect sweet spot: great amenities and rapidly growing infrastructure before they reach peak prices.


  • Princeton: Experiencing explosive growth with a staggering 444% population increase since 2010. It offers mostly new construction homes at a median price of $325K.
  • Richardson: The Dark Horse: While a long-established suburb, it has reinvented itself with the Telecom Corridor attracting over 600 technology companies. It's known for its mature trees, beautiful remodeled mid-century modern homes, and exceptional culinary scene.
  • Flower Mound: Combines upscale living with natural beauty, constrained by a commitment to preservation and large lot sizes, often leading to higher price points, especially near Grapevine Lake.




🌟 A Tier: Top-Tier Location, Schools, and Amenities


The most requested communities outside of the absolute premium tier, offering a fantastic blend of economic strength and lifestyle.


  • Plano: This is an economic powerhouse! It features the massive Legacy Business District and the $3.2 billion mixed-use development, Legacy West, a hub for shopping, dining, and entertainment.
  • McKinney: Voted one of the best places to live, it boasts the best historic downtown of all North Dallas suburbs, with over 120 unique shops in preserved 1800s buildings.
  • Celina: Represents the region’s most explosive growth. Projected to grow from 6,000 to 380,000 residents, it is filled with new developments like the Liliana master-planned community.
  • Anna: An emerging community offering great value for new construction, with a median home price around $348K, making it attractive for early adopters in a fast-growing area.




👑 S Tier: The Absolute Top of the Market Demand


This is where the calls are non-stop. These communities are the most highly-rated in almost every category: location, schools, and world-class amenities.


  • Frisco: Sports City USA
  • Median home price around $694K, with luxury properties exceeding $1-2 million.
  • Home to The Star (Dallas Cowboys HQ) and the PGA of America headquarters.
  • The $10 billion Fields development, including the Universal Kids Resort, is set to completely transform North Dallas.
  • Prosper: Luxury and Growth
  • Represents the next wave of high-end development, with a median home price around $842K.
  • Master-planned communities like Windsong Ranch feature extraordinary amenities, including a 5-acre Crystal Lagoon.
  • The speaker’s personal top pick for its blend of small-community feel and access to all the surrounding North Dallas development!
  • Southlake: The Crown Jewel
  • The ultimate luxury market, with median home prices around $1.3 million.
  • Known for its Southlake Town Square downtown district and the legendary, top-rated Carroll ISD.
